Copper finds a hill to climb…

Copper and I are going to be walking buddies for a little while so we went out to see what we could see. He has probably seen all there is to see, but its all new to me. So Copper was showing me around.

I was planning just a loopy explore around where Copper lives and we really only got halfway on a loop and we discovered an alley way that led to an open space. There was a hil and on top of that was a trig point… so those of you who know me, by now know, that I can’t leave a hill unexplored! So off we went!

Being a trig point means it’s a lil bit higher than most points around so we may have a view as a reward. Copper led the way and was interested in some birds on top of the trig, but by the time we clambered up the hill they were long gone. When we got to the top, more hills opened up to one side, houses on the other and views all around, ‘…so this is where we are…!’

Although it was new to me, and maybe not so new to Copper, he was all tail wag, puffed up tail and ears pricked the whole way. Getting out of the yard and having a look around is always fun for our Dogs and Copper was definitely interested in the sights sounds and smells.

We even practiced some skills like not getting too excited when other dogs in their yards are being noisy. He has been walking by but seems more interested in where we will go next… so that’s a good thing! I am not sure if he has had lessons, but he is a smart boy!

After we topped the hill and went down one of the sides, I finally realized where we were (don’t forget, I’m not really a local… but all my team are showing me all the tricky lil paths and parks and cool walks to do) and we continued an exploration of the backend of the hill we climbed. We looped around the bottom of the hill but had to climb up again to head home.

We did a backstreet shuffle and headed home for a rest and a shady break… and of course the water bucket. Even I needed a drink after this one. So Copper and I sat by the water bucket and the sun was starting to go down… I threw the ball near his skateboard… but he looked at me like, ‘… I’m happy here in the shade!’, good effort Copper!
